When should I worry about chronic nosebleeds?

Nosebleeds, or “epistaxis,” can happen to anyone at any time. They are caused by blood vessels in the nose that are broken or damaged. They are common, with approximately 60% of people experiencing a nosebleed at some point during their lifetime. However, what if you are having chronic nosebleeds?
